Изменения

Производительность Ceph

80 байтов добавлено, 21:54, 22 января 2019
Нет описания правки
Теоретически 1 запись 4кб блока должна представляться как просто запись 4кб блока + обновление максимум одного сектора в журнале БД (обновление 1 блока в списке блоков объекта всяко не должно занимать больше 512 байт). Если бы так и было — WA было бы 1.125. Однако в Bluestore WA находится на уровне 3-5. Предположительные причины:
* отсутствие собственного механизма журналирования
* хранение блоков, занимаемых объектом, не в виде дерева extent-ов (как это обычно делается во всех файловых системах), а в виде одногодлинных списков extent-ов, хранящихся целиком в одном-нескольких ключей ключах в RocksDB
== DPDK и SPDK ==